Collection: MaryAnn Rosenfeld

Rosenfeld, who grew up in Los Angeles, graduated from Syracuse University in New York and worked in an art gallery and two women's apparel firms before co-founding a company called Baggs in 1975. A year later, she struck out on her own. In the 80s her bags were sold in Nordstrom, Bullock's, Robinson's, For & Taylor, Saks Fifth Avenue and Marshall Field.

Rosenfeld designs bags in simple pouch, clutch, tote, drawstring and briefcase shapes. She makes bags of the best designs and highest quality.
